Perth, Oct. 18 -- Ahead of India's first ODI against Australia at Perth, India's newly appointed ODI captain Shubman Gill admitted that he has "big shoes to fill" in terms of leadership and legacy after Rohit Sharma's well-acclaimed tenure as a 50-over skipper and spoke on the culture of security that he wants to build within the team.

The first ODI of the three-match series will start on Sunday at Perth's Optus Stadium, with Shubman leading two veterans, Rohit Sharma and Virat Kohli, among other star players in the team.
